S19 95th for Sale: What You Need to Know Before You Buy
The market for used Bitcoin crypto hardware, particularly the S19 95th model, is now a complex landscape. Finding a S19 95th on offer for acquisition requires detailed consideration. Prior to you commit your capital, understand the possible downsides. Computing power degradation over time is a major factor, as is the initial electricity usage. Verify the miner's background and ensure it hasn't been heavily used. Furthermore, recognize that changing Bitcoin prices can influence your return on investment. Finally, due research is vital for a successful purchase.

Wholesale ASIC Miners: S19 Deals and Considerations
Securing favorable bulk ASIC machines, particularly Antminer's S19 lineup, is a profitable opportunity for serious miners. However, it is essential to completely evaluate the conditions of the offer. Think about factors like the rate per device , support duration, delivery charges , and likely drawbacks related to the used hardware . In addition, confirm the vendor's reputation and confirm the genuineness of the S19 units before agreeing to a large purchase .
